The Pacific Coast Highway (Highway 1) between Big Sur and Monterey is one of the most scenic drives in the world — and it's even better on two wheels.
This 35km stretch hugs the California coastline with the Pacific Ocean on one side and towering cliffs on the other. The route is almost entirely flat, making it perfect for long, steady efforts or recovery rides.
Highlights include the Bixby Creek Bridge (one of the most photographed bridges in California), McWay Falls, and the endless views of the Pacific stretching to the horizon. The golden California light, especially during morning or evening rides, is simply magical.
